An Elegant Wedding in Florida

This Florida wedding took place at Rustic Oaks Ranch. This High Springs wedding venue is actually a 40-acre farm that’s been converted into a venue. It includes a large house and everything you could need for a ceremony, cocktail hour, and seated reception.

The landscape around Rustic Oaks Ranch is beautiful and perfect for portraits. When the sun shines through the Spanish moss, it’s absolutely dreamy. The farm house has cool architectural elements, too, including elaborate windows and warm woodwork. There are so many great places for everything from a first look to editorial portraits.
